Cities
all these stars
 they're where you are too
 or are they concealed by the blazing lights
 of a distant city
 every minute it seems we're farther
 in body and soul
 our flare has been extinguished
 an unwanted end
 but it was foreseen
 we only watched as we withered
 and wilted and weakened
 and dwindled
 this star was fading
 but it was hidden away from view
 concealed by the blazing lights 
 of a distant city
 I can't help but look up 
 and wonder if you regret leaving
 or wonder if you're looking up 
 at your blue sky
 and imagining stars where I am
 if you're seeing that even ours isn't shining 
 or are you so blinded
 is the actuality being concealed by the blazing lights
 of a distant city
 all these stars in a boundless
 eternal, undying 
 perpetual sky
 and ours was the one to relinquish all life
